In a compassionate response to the April 22 terror attack in Pahalgam, Jammu and Kashmir, the National Stock Exchange (NSE) has pledged Rs 1 crore to support the families of the deceased. With approximately Rs 4 lakh allocated per family, NSE aims to stand beside the grieving nation. “This is a time for unity and support,” said Ashishkumar Chauhan, MD & CEO of NSE.
